Title :
Online multi-target tracking using non-linear motion estimation

Abstract :
This paper deals with an online multi-target tracking method applicable to real world applications such as surveillance systems, traffic monitoring, and driving assistance systems. The proposed method consists of three stages, non-linear motion estimation in continuous time domain, hypothesis generation, data association. We tested the proposed method on publicly available video sequences and analyzed the results of the proposed method.
